**Burger Customer Suffers Broken Ribs in Hit-and-Run Accident** A customer at a burger stall in Shah Alam, Malaysia, suffered serious injuries after being struck by a car on Sunday. The incident occurred around 7 pm on Jalan Malung 17/19, Seksyen 17. A Proton Wira, driven by a 55-year-old man, is alleged to have lost control, crossed the center line, and struck the victim. The driver also collided with a parked Proton Saga. "The man was apprehended and taken to Shah Alam Hospital for blood tests to check for alcohol and drug use," said Assistant Commissioner Muhammad Iqbal Ibrahim, Shah Alam District Police Chief. The driver is being investigated under Section 44(1)(A) of the Road Transport Act 1987. Videos circulating online show the victim lying injured following the collision.
